Subj : Re: Sorting To : borland.public.cpp.borlandcpp From : "Dwayne" Date : Tue Dec 16 2003 11:34 am Hello Nokomis, Nokomis>>Something like a telephone direcctory - too big for a normal array. Well, a cheap simple way to do so, would be to hash the file. Build a tree, and as you read through the file once, your tree is built, and presto...instant sorting. I built a Btree that works directly off your hard drive... thus you have unlimited amount of memory (except your hard drive space). It works wonderfully and is extremely fast. At times, I will sort 2 to 8 million things at once. Dwayne .
